constellation - a group of stars that form a pattern, season - a division of the year that is associated with particular weather patterns and daylight hours, eastern horizon - the sun rises, western horizon - the sun sets, summer - the sun has a longer path and there is more time for Earth to absorb solar energy, winter - the sun is lower in the sky, the sun's energy reaches earth at a lesser angle, solstices - days that begin summer and winter, Earth tilts directly toward or away from the sun, equinoxes - days that begin spring and fall, Earth does not tilt directly toward or away from the sun, solar panels - capture light from the sun and convert the solar energy to electrical energy,

6th Grade Space Science: Lesson 2
